How can international teams effectively balance the need for cultural sensitivity and inclusivity in their customer experience strategies with the desire for consistency and brand cohesion across different regions and demographics?
International teams can effectively balance cultural sensitivity and inclusivity in their customer experience strategies by conducting thorough research on the cultural norms and preferences of different regions and demographics. This will help them tailor their approach to each specific group while still maintaining a consistent brand message. They can also implement training programs to educate team members on cultural differences and how to navigate them respectfully. Regular communication and feedback from customers in different regions can also help teams adjust their strategies to better meet the needs of diverse audiences while staying true to the brand's overall identity.
